"替换不起作用"是一个常见的问题,在软件开发和编程中经常遇到。它通常指的是在代码中使用替换功能,但结果并没有达到预期的效果。
造成替换不起作用的原因可能有多种,下面列举一些可能的原因和解决方法:
- 变量或字符串未正确定义:在代码中使用替换功能时,可能会遗漏或错误定义需要替换的变量或字符串。解决方法是检查代码中的变量或字符串是否正确定义,并确保它们在替换语句中正确引用。
- 替换语句位置不正确:在代码中,替换语句的位置可能不正确,导致替换功能无法正常工作。解决方法是确保替换语句在正确的位置,并按照预期的顺序进行替换操作。
- 替换条件错误:替换功能通常与条件语句结合使用,以确定是否应该进行替换操作。如果替换条件错误,替换功能将不会起作用。解决方法是检查条件语句是否正确,并确保它们与替换操作相关联。
- 替换语法错误:替换功能的语法可能会因编程语言或框架的不同而有所差异。如果替换语法错误,替换功能将无法正常工作。解决方法是查阅相关文档,了解替换功能的正确语法,并根据语法规则进行修正。
总之,当替换不起作用时,我们应该仔细检查代码中的变量、字符串、替换语句的位置、替换条件和替换语法等因素,并根据需要进行修正。